Output 6d6085990cb5595c04bbf4353eaffd24c109131c10762678e64a470bfc952959:1

value
26090296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f012431db50dfd97c905c2cdc183d775fd837cad OP_EQUAL
address
MVnYHM74pjdTfwYdK6TCnTVSbgubHTViv6
transaction
6d6085990cb5595c04bbf4353eaffd24c109131c10762678e64a470bfc952959
spent
true